• Decimal js playground. js-light example apps and templates on CodeSandbox.

    There are 20 other projects in the npm registry using big-js. var result = Decimal. Latest version: 9. round() on any numeric type in JavaScript. Add, subtract, multiply, and divide decimals to hundredths, using concrete models or drawings and strategies based on place value, properties of operations, and/or the relationship between addition and subtraction. Sep 22, 2009 · What @user2428118 said may not be obvious enough: (9. Click any example below to run it instantly or find templates that can be used as a pre-built solution! Test your JavaScript, CSS, HTML or CoffeeScript online with JSFiddle code editor. Latest version: 3. May 24, 2018 · JavaScriptで小数の計算をすると値がずれる(誤差が発生する)ことがあった。調べてみるとJavaScriptはIEEE754とかいう規格にそって実装されており、そのせいで誤差が生まれるらしい。自作関数とかで何とかする方法とライブラリで対応する方法があり、ライブラリの方が楽そうだったので使用方法の Sep 12, 2023 · At present, I am implementing to encode the height value into canvas and then pass it to RawTexture through toDataUrl method for use, but during this process, I found that Canvas. 那么,Decimal. 2, last published: a year ago. Start using big-js in your project by running `npm i big-js`. As I am not fluent in every locale on the planet, please feel free to create locale files of your own by submitting a pull request. Calling parseInt(binary, radix) tells JavaScript to convert binary to a number containing the decimal representation of 101010. Apr 25, 2020 · 至于原因,那就是 js 计算底层用的 是 ,精度上有限制. Jul 18, 2024 · The maximum safe integer in JavaScript (2 53 - 1). NaN Regular expression tester with syntax highlighting, PHP / PCRE & JS Support, contextual help, cheat sheet, reference, and searchable community patterns. js. Start using decimal. Sep 15, 2019 · Package version eg. It is the simplest and smallest of the three, less than half the size of bignumber. Some example code is as follows Customize the JavaScript code above and run it to see what happens! I built this online JavaScript code runner so I'd have a place to quickly execute JavaScript scripts in my browser. How do I encode the position information with many decimal places correctly into the canvas? I think I might need an algorithm. decimal. html is a simple application that enables some of the methods of big. me Run Free online code editor, compiler and playground. Don't forget to create both the locale file (example: locales/fr. This includes using numbers written in various bases including decimal, binary, and hexadecimal, as well as the use of the global Math object to perform a wide variety of mathematical operations on numbers. js vs break_infinity. js Explore this online JS Playground sandbox and experiment with it yourself using our interactive online playground. Galaxy Pals Fractions. Formats. The number of digits of value is not limited, except by JavaScript's maximum array size and, in practice, the processing time required. js and with only half the methods. js-playground using clean-deep, cron, decimal. Pick a language to get started! (You can change the coding language anytime within the compiler. js is a minimalist arbitrary-precision library. Digits can be placed to the left or right of a decimal point, to show values greater than one or less than one. Develop an understanding of fractions and decimals as numbers. 00 and 1. Number mask (integer and decimal support) Date mask (with various format support and This is a playground to test code. 1 day ago · The parseFloat function converts its first argument to a string, parses that string as a decimal number literal, then returns a number or NaN. Assume you want to check that a given input number (inputNumber) has an amount of decimal places that is less than or equal to a maximum amount of decimal places (tokenDecimals). HTML preprocessors can make writing HTML more powerful or convenient. Easy & Fast. cdnjs is a free and open-source CDN service trusted by over 12. Explore 50+ languages, learn from tutorials, and join the Replit community. npm install --save currency. Recognize and generate simple equivalent fractions. You can then use toPrecision(4), but if your result is >100 then you're out of luck again, because it'll allow the first three numbers and one decimal, that way shifting the dot, and rendering this more or less unusable. Hosted on GitHub. ) example 123. js is an extensive math library for JavaScript and Node. Math Playground has more than 500 free, online math games, logic games and strategy puzzles that will give your brain a workout. Teacher created and classroom approved. MIN_VALUE. on Github. js makes it easy to create, calculate and format monetary values in JavaScript. MIN_SAFE_INTEGER. The library is incorporated into this page, so it should be available in the console now. 12345, it will show 1. Whether excessive digits are truncated or rounded is configured as a boolean constant. Mar 3, 2024 · The padWithLeadingZeros() function takes a number and its desired total length as parameters and pads the number with leading zeros if necessary. 如何引入. js or a browser. set({ DECIMAL_PLACES: 5 }) // equivalent ROUNDING_MODE number: integer, 0 to 8 inclusive Babylon. Dinero. There are 2726 other projects in the npm registry using decimal. I know I can use RegisterCustomTypeFunc to register function to return float64 value for decimal. A legitimate value is an integer or float, including ±0, or is ±Infinity, or NaN . e. npm install --save decimal. This is the perfect coding IDE. Aug 1, 2023 · To round to 1 decimal, multiply by 10, round, and divide by 10 (10^1). Understand decimal notation for fractions, and compare decimal fractions. js // 安装 import Decimal from "decimal. 3, last published: 2 years ago. It doesn't accept NaN or Infinity as legitimate values, it doesn't work with numbers of other bases, and the runtime configuration opions are limited to setting the number of decimal places and rounding mode of operations Bridge Builder Decimals. ?\\d{0,3}")) How can I add the regular expression ‘^-?\\d*. js to be compared with those of JavaScript's Explore this online decimal. multiply(0. 12 respectively) Test your JavaScript, CSS, HTML or CoffeeScript online with JSFiddle code editor. I hope you find it useful too! If you're interested in learning backend development in an interactive environment like this, check out my full course below. 4. 7, I see for precision you are subtracting -1 when you see the decimal which would cause the true precision length to be off. currency. com! Explore tenths, hunredths, number patterns, math facts and more. js) and the locale test (example: tests/locales/fr. Super Math Puzzles is a fun collection of number challenges for grades 1 to 6. An instance stores the decimal number as a BigInt, multiplied by a power of 10 so to include the decimals. js environment and already has all of npm’s 1,000,000+ packages pre-installed, including decimal-js-sdk with all npm packages installed. Content delivery at its finest. Bridge Builder Decimals. js was built to work around common floating point issues in javascript with a flexible api. The API is more or less a subset of the API of decimal. MATH PLAYGROUND 1st Grade Games 2nd Grade Games 3rd Grade Games 4th Grade Games . A no-fuss JavaScript playground with instant feedback What is JSPlayground. Find Js Big Decimal Examples and Templates Use this online js-big-decimal playground to view and fork js-big-decimal example apps and templates on CodeSandbox. Let’s write a generic rounding function and extend the Number. An arbitrary-precision Decimal type for JavaScript. In my case, I receive input on a form. A small, fast, easy-to-use library for arbitrary-precision decimal arithmetic. Adding your own custom formats is as easy as adding a locale. Size of decimal. Use the toFixed() method to format a number to 2 decimal places, e. Replit is a software creation platform that lets you code, run, and deploy online. Play Decention at Math Playground! Practice identifying equivalent fractions, decimals, and percents. fillstyle can only accept standard CSS color values. padStart() method pads the current string with the provided string until the resulting string reaches the given length. The number syntax it accepts can be summarized as: The characters accepted by parseFloat() are plus sign (+), minus sign (-U+002D HYPHEN-MINUS), decimal digits (0 – 9), decimal point (. js Light Examples and Templates Use this online decimal. js and influenced by JSPerf. The project was inspired by a quiz about binary conversion in a Coursera course. The decimal point is the most important part of a Decimal Number. 七八九 // when requesting a language that may not be supported, such as // Balinese, include a Sep 25, 2023 · This chapter introduces the concepts, objects and functions used to work with and perform calculations using numbers and dates in JavaScript. When working with currencies, decimals only need to be precise up to the smallest cent value while avoiding common floating point errors when performing basic arithmetic. Nov 22, 2021 · JSBench. So, our Decimal System lets us write numbers as large or as small as we want, using the decimal point. AngularJS - Input number with 2 decimal places - JSFiddle - Code Playground JSFiddle Explore decimals, number patterns, and math facts in this fun treasure hunt game. toPrecision(2) = 50 instead of 49. Understand addition/subtraction of fractions as joining/separating parts of the same whole. The smallest positive representable number—that is, the positive number closest to zero (without actually being zero). js, fast-redact, fastest-validator, lodash, moment, moment-timezone, query-string, rxjs js-playground Edit the code to make changes and see it instantly in the preview Test your JavaScript, CSS, HTML or CoffeeScript online with JSFiddle code editor. toFixed(2). e. Our free online code editor supports all the major programming languages, whether you're editing HTML, CSS and JavaScript, running Python, C, C++, C#, R or Go, or compiling Java, Kotlin or Swift. Decimal. com! Explore tenths, hunredths, number patterns and more. js-light playground to view and fork decimal. The minimum safe integer in JavaScript (-(2 53 - 1)). Apr 19, 2010 · Math explained in easy language, plus puzzles, games, worksheets and an illustrated dictionary. To run all the tests $ npm test To test a single method $ node test/toFixed For the browser, see single-test. The input can be integer or decimal. division, square root and base conversion operations, and power operations with negative exponents. js docs Hundreds of free, online math games that teach multiplication, fractions, addition, problem solving and more. js (version 1) - JavaScript benchmark at JSBench. for financial issues, 2 decimal places is just OK. CONSTRUCTOR BigBig(n) ⇒ Big Mar 19, 2017 · Be realistic. 02 Why? A fun project for practicing decimal to binary conversion. In which case change line 2 to: var parsD = parseFloat(d). js Unit Tests. prototype with it. Thanks for helping out. For K-12 kids, teachers and parents. Regular expression tester with syntax highlighting, explanation, cheat sheet for PHP/PCRE, Python, GO, JavaScript, Java, C#/. Test your Javascript and PCRE regular expressions online. 小数を四則演算すると微妙な誤差が生じます。消費税の計算などきっちりした値がほしいときには困ります。10進数で計算すると誤差は生じないので変換して計算するというアプローチを取ります。decima… Decimal Chart Patterns at Math Playground. Latest version: 10. g. It runs a full Node. js (version 2) - JavaScript benchmark at JSBench. Learning, practicing and prototyping is much easier right in the javascript playground, because the browser is designed to run javascript. For brevity, var, semicolons and toString calls have been omitted in the examples below. Just wondering what your thoughts were on this. js sandbox and experiment with it yourself using our interactive online playground. NumberFormat ( "zh-Hans-CN-u-nu-hanidec" ) . Without it we are lost, and don't know what each position means. Use decimal notation for fractions with denominators 10 or 100. A Decimal type with safe floating-point operations support. js, big. It features a flexible expression parser with support for symbolic computation, comes with a large set of built-in functions and constants, and offers an integrated solution to work with different data types like numbers, big numbers, complex numbers, fractions, units, and matrices. js`. js), and another that doesn't use a library. - Simple. With yarn: yarn add currency. Decimal Decimal(value) ⇒ Decimal. Differences between this library and decimal. Click any example below to run it instantly or find templates that can be used as a pre-built solution! The tests can be run with Node. html and every-test. It is useful for high precision operations, like monetary operations that involve currencies. All calculations happen with those BigInt values. js, decimal. me Run Feb 3, 2022 · I’m trying to figure out a clean way of restricting BJS input text entry to decimal numbers (chars 0 to 9, decimal point and negative sign). js-light example apps and templates on CodeSandbox. 1, 0. Decimal type. The number of decimals is configured as a constant, applicable to all instances. new Intl. big. The largest positive representable number. In turn, PlayCode tries to use all the browser features to ensure maximum, comfortable run javascript sandbox. About HTML Preprocessors. We make it faster and easier to load library files on your websites. let x = '101010'; parseInt (x, 2 Use decimal notation for fractions with denominators 10 or 100. With CodeSandbox, you can easily learn how claudiosikeda has skilfully integrated different packages and frameworks to create a truly Super Math Puzzles is a fun collection of number challenges for grades 1 to 6. js, an arbitrary-precision Decimal type for JavaScript. v8, v9: v9 Issue, Question or Enhancement: I'm using shopspring/decimal for decimal type on my struct. js and decimal. Edit the code to make changes and see it instantly in the preview Explore this online decimal. This library is the newest of the family of libraries: bignumber. js). MAX_VALUE. Decimals: Decimal precision of the token; Mint authority: The account authorized to create new units of the token, thus increasing the supply; Freeze authority: The account authorized to freeze tokens from being transferred from "token accounts" Mint Account. js is freely distributable under the terms of the MIT license. Allow only numbers and decimal values Using AngularJs - JSFiddle - Code Playground JSFiddle Feb 11, 2022 · JavaScript has a parseInt() method that takes a binary and radix parameter, and returns a number. This way you can call. NET, Rust. ?\\d{0,3}’ to a BJS InputText box? It would be great if the BJS InputText box had a regex ‘pattern Here are a couple of examples, one that uses a library (BigNumber. log (new Intl. log(result); // ptints 0. The toFixed method takes a parameter, representing how many digits should appear after the decimal and returns the result. Find Decimal. Give your brain a workout! Play Puppy Pull Decimals at Math Playground! Practice decimal words in a fun tug contest. Reliable. Chinese decimal console. An arbitrary-precision Decimal type for JavaScript - MikeMcl/decimal. 95 because toPrecision counts the whole number, not just decimals. If binary is not a string, it will be converted to one using the toString() function. Try this online run playground with instant live preview and console. guide; api; Features. 1. js minified: 32. You can perform arithmetic operations, extensively parse and format them, check for a number of things to make your own development process easier and safer. Play Bloxorz, 2048 and all your favorite games. toFixed(n) //where n is an integer & number of decimals This works fine. . May 26, 2011 · I would suggest you use. Experiment yourself. num. dev? It is a web application that provides a minimal and fast JavaScript playground for free. big-vs-number. 1 KB. 789 // the nu extension key requests a numbering system, e. js-light. Try this online Empty Javascript Playground with instant live preview and console. value: number|string|Decimal. 5% of all websites, serving over 200 billion requests each month, powered by Cloudflare. There are 7792 other projects in the npm registry using bignumber. format ( number ) ) ; // 一二三,四五六. me is a JavaScript performance benchmarking playground based on Benchmark. Try this online HTML Playground with instant live preview and console. Pyramid Puzzle | Decimals | Math Playground Try this online React Playground with instant live preview and console. With CodeSandbox, you can easily learn how moshemo has skilfully integrated different packages and frameworks to create a truly impressive web Play fun and interactive fraction games at MathPlayground. 456. The full details stored on each Mint Account include the following: Sep 18, 2018 · Simplest way of getting the number of decimals in a number in JavaScript,. The following regex expression works nicely in my Flutter interface: RegExp(r"^-?\\d*. For n decimals, multiply and divide by 10^n. format (number)); // 1,23,456. Compare two fractions with different numerators and different denominators. How Play Treasure Quest Decimals at Math Playground. MATH PLAYGROUND 1st Grade Games 2nd Grade Games 3rd Grade Games 4th Grade Games Add, subtract, multiply, and divide decimals to hundredths, using concrete models or drawings and strategies based on place value, properties of operations, and/or the relationship between addition and subtraction; relate the strategy to a written method and explain the reasoning used. Fast. A library for arbitrary-precision decimal and non-decimal arithmetic. config({ DECIMAL_PLACES: 5 }) BigNumber. Moment. html in the test/browser directory. See the README on GitHub for a quick-start introduction. RegExr is an online tool to learn, build, & test Regular Expressions (RegEx / RegExp). Try this online JavaScript Playground with instant live preview and console. Decimal exposes a Decimal class with safe floating-point number control. 2 days ago · NumberFormat ("en-IN"). However when processing, every input is treated as decimal. For instance, Markdown is designed to be easier to write and read for text documents and you could write a loop in Pug. js in your project by running `npm i decimal. There are 2744 other projects in the npm registry using decimal. js, parcel-bundler. The maximum number of decimal places of the results of operations involving division, i. Puppy Chase Decimals MATH PLAYGROUND 1st Grade Games 2nd Grade Games 3rd Grade Games 4th Grade Games 5th Grade Games 6th Grade Games Thinking Blocks Puzzle Math. Start using bignumber. Number. js Usage. 3, last published: 9 years ago. You can use it as a template to jumpstart your development with this pre-built solution. com! Learn how to compare, add, subtract, and manipulate fractions and decimals. Mar 3, 2024 · # Format a number to 2 Decimal places in JavaScript. js" // 具体文件中引入 加 Apr 17, 2011 · Allowing access to your localhost resources can lead to security issues such as unwanted request access or data leaks through your localhost. 99*5). API. For 2 decimals multiply and divide by 100 (10^2). js 就是帮助我们解决 js中的精度失准的问题. The light version of decimal. Compare two decimals to hundredths by reasoning about their size. Can you collect all 10 orbs and escape the maze? Test your JavaScript, CSS, HTML or CoffeeScript online with JSFiddle code editor. JavaScript. BigNumber. NumberFormat('de-DE', { minimumFractionDigits: 2, maximumFractionDigits: 2 }). js in your project by running `npm i bignumber. format(num) that way you will also have the local format of a country you specify, plus it would garantee to show exact 2 decimals (whether when num is 1 or 1. I enjoyed the interactive binary conversion playground an imask js vanilla javascript input mask. Decimal 的引入 与 加减乘除. js-playground (forked) using decimal. js-playground (forked) sandbox and experiment with it yourself using our interactive online playground. Explore this online decimal. 2) console. Test your JavaScript, CSS, HTML or CoffeeScript online with JSFiddle code editor. – Code Junkie Test your JavaScript, CSS, HTML or CoffeeScript online with JSFiddle code editor. Tagged with javascript, split, mathfloor. The String. Decimals. nf sx jo ka lt yn jq kl uc so

Back to Top Icon